    Abstract: This new collection focuses on both the interactions between tourists and villagers, and the impacts of tourism at the local level, considering economic, social, cultural and environmental changes
    Description / Table of Contents: Book Cover; Title; Copyright; Contents; Figures; Maps; Tables; Contributors; Preface and acknowledgements; 1 Tourism and local people in the Asia-Pacific region; 2 Another (unintended) legacy of Captain Cook?: The evolution of Rapanui (Easter Island) tourism; 3 Moderate expectations and benign exploitation: Tourism on the Sepik River, Papua New Guinea; 4 'Everything is truthful here': Custom village tourism in Tanna, Vanuatu; 5 The whole nine villages: Local-level development through mass tourism in Tibetan China; 6 Weapons of the workers: Employees in the Fiji hotel scene
    Description / Table of Contents: 7 On the beach: Small-scale tourism in Samoa8 After the bomb in a Balinese village; 9 Sustainability and security: Lombok hotels' link with local communities; 10 Priorities, people and preservation: Nature-based tourism at Cuc Phuong National Park, Vietnam; 11 Communities on edge: Conflicts over community tourism in Thailand; 12 Community-based ecotourism in Thailand; 13 Ecotourism and indigenous communities: The Lower Kinabatangan experience; 14 Adventures, picnics and nature conservation: Ecotourism in Malaysian national parks; 15 Marginal people and marginal places?; Index
